The Benefits Of Investing In A Roth IRA

Investing in a Roth IRA can be a smart financial move for individuals looking to save for retirement A Roth IRA is a retirement savings account that allows you to contribute after-tax income, meaning that your withdrawals in retirement are tax-free In this article, we will explore the benefits of a Roth IRA and why you should consider opening one for your retirement savings.

One of the primary benefits of a Roth IRA is the tax advantages it offers Unlike traditional IRAs or 401(k) accounts, contributions to a Roth IRA are made with after-tax dollars This means that when you withdraw money from your Roth IRA in retirement, you will not owe any taxes on the earnings This can be especially beneficial for individuals who anticipate being in a higher tax bracket during retirement, as they can avoid paying taxes on their withdrawals.

Another key advantage of a Roth IRA is the flexibility it offers Unlike traditional retirement accounts, there are no required minimum distributions (RMDs) with a Roth IRA This means that you can leave your money in the account to grow tax-free for as long as you like, without having to take distributions once you reach a certain age This can be particularly useful for individuals who do not need to access their retirement savings immediately and want to maximize the tax advantages of their investments.

Additionally, a Roth IRA can be a valuable estate planning tool Because Roth IRAs are not subject to RMDs during the account holder’s lifetime, they can be passed on to heirs tax-free This can be a significant benefit for individuals looking to leave a legacy for their loved ones without burdening them with taxes on inherited retirement accounts By naming beneficiaries for your Roth IRA, you can ensure that your assets are distributed according to your wishes and provide your heirs with a tax-efficient inheritance.

By contributing to a Roth IRA early in your career, you can take advantage of compound interest and potentially grow your savings significantly over time Because Roth IRAs allow for tax-free growth, your investments can have a greater impact on your overall retirement savings compared to taxable accounts This can be especially beneficial for individuals who have many years until retirement and want to maximize their investment returns.

Another benefit of investing in a Roth IRA is the wide range of investment options available With a Roth IRA, you can choose from a variety of investment vehicles, including stocks, bonds, mutual funds, and exchange-traded funds (ETFs) This flexibility allows you to create a diversified portfolio tailored to your risk tolerance and investment goals By carefully selecting investments that align with your financial objectives, you can build a strong foundation for your retirement savings and potentially outperform the market over time.
